How we welcome our new whaanau

We want our place to become your place...

 

Tuurangawaewae - belonging - is important to us here. We want you to feel that our place is your place too - that you belong here and are a part of our whaanau.  This is why we welcome everyone new to our kura at the start of every year with a Mihi Whakatau - a welcome.  This might seem a little daunting if you haven't experienced one before, or attended a Poowhiri at a Marae, so we've put together a little guide to explain what a whakatau is and how it goes! 

When a new student or staff member starts throughout the year we hold a smaller version of a mihi whakatau led by the class that they are joining.
